Color space conversions
The hexadecimal color f6d9ad has the RBG color space values R:246, G:217, B:173 and the CMYK color space values C:0, M:0.12, Y:0.3, K:0.04
colorimetry | value | CSS language |
RGB hexadecimal | f6d9ad | #f6d9ad |
RGB decimal | 246,217,173 | rgb(246,217,173) |
RGB percentage | 96.4,85,67.8 | rgb(96.4%,85%,67.8%) |
CMYK | 0,12,30,4 | |
HSL | 36,80,82 | hsl(36,80%,82%) |
HSV | 36,30,96 |
